Original Description
Peder Severin Krøyer’s Fiskere trække vod på Skagen Nordstrand. Sildig eftermiddag (Fishermen Pulling Nets on Skagen’s North Beach. Late Afternoon) is a luminous masterpiece of Danish Impressionism, capturing the tranquil yet laborious life of Skagen’s fishermen at dusk. Painted in 1883, the work embodies the Skagen Painters' fascination with natural light and coastal life, showcasing Krøyer’s mastery in rendering the soft golden glow of the late afternoon sun reflecting on wet sand and the figures’ silhouettes. The composition balances realism and poetic atmosphere, with the horizontal lines of the sea and sky contrasting the dynamic diagonal pull of the nets. As one of Krøyer’s seminal works, it reflects the broader European Impressionist movement while retaining a distinct Nordic sensibility, solidifying his地位 as a key figure in 19th-century Scandinavian art. Today, it remains a celebrated example of the Skagen School’s idyllic yet truthful depictions of communal labor and nature’s ephemeral beauty.
